How Does Wireless Charging Work? A Deep Dive into the Technology
Wireless charging is an innovative technology that allows you to charge devices without the need for physical cables. This method primarily relies on a technique known as inductive charging, which utilizes electromagnetic fields to transfer power between two objects. At its core, wireless charging involves two components: a transmitter, typically housed in the charging pad, and a receiver within the device that needs charging. When you place your device on the charging pad, an alternating current is sent through the transmitter coil, generating an oscillating magnetic field that induces a current in the receiver coil, effectively charging your device.
The efficiency of wireless charging has significantly improved over the years, with many modern devices now supporting standards such as Qi, which facilitates compatibility across various brands. However, it is essential to note that while convenient, this method may not always be as fast as traditional charging methods. Factors such as the alignment of the coils, distance between the charger and the device, and the power output of the charging pad can all affect charging speeds. As the technology continues to evolve, we can expect even faster and more efficient wireless power transfer solutions in the future.

Is Wireless Charging Safe? Common Myths Debunked
Is wireless charging safe? This question often arises amidst a myriad of misconceptions about the technology. One common myth suggests that wireless charging can overheat a device, leading to potential damage. However, modern wireless chargers are equipped with built-in safety features, such as temperature control and foreign object detection, which significantly reduce the risk of overheating. The Wireless Power Consortium has also established guidelines to ensure the safe operation of devices during the charging process, allowing for an efficient and secure user experience.
Another myth is that wireless charging can emit harmful radiation. In reality, wireless charging technology typically uses electromagnetic fields, akin to those emitted by Wi-Fi and Bluetooth devices. According to multiple studies, the levels of radiation from wireless chargers are well below the safety limits set by international health organizations. Thus, users can confidently benefit from the convenience of wireless charging without major health concerns. Understanding these facts can help dispel common fears and reinforce the notion that wireless charging is indeed safe for everyday use.
